What are bodily fluids cleanup best practices in Grandview Heights?
Best practices for bodily fluids cleanup in Grandview Heights include wearing app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E), using the right cleaning agents, and ensuring proper disposal of biohazardous materials. Begin by assessing the scene to identify the type of bodily fluid present, as this will dictate the cleanup method.
How to handle bodily fluids cleanup in Grandview Heights?
Handling bodily fluids cleanup in Grandview Heights requires systematic steps to ensure safety. First, secure the area to prevent unauthorized access. Next, don PPE, including gloves, masks, and eye protection. Use absorbent materials to soak up the fluids, followed by disinfecting surfaces with an EPA-approved cleaner. Finally, dispose of waste in compliance with local regulations.
What supplies are needed for bodily fluids cleanup?
Essential supplies for safely cleaning bodily fluids in Grandview Heights include:
- Personal protective equipment (gloves, masks, goggles)
- Absorbent materials (paper towels, pads)
- Disinfectants (EPA-approved cleaners)
- Biohazard bags for disposal
- Cleaning tools (mops, buckets)
Having these items on hand can significantly streamline the cleanup process.
Common mistakes to avoid during cleanup
Common mistakes during bodily fluids cleanup include:
- Neglecting to wear proper PPE, exposing yourself to health risks.
- Using inappropriate cleaning agents that may not effectively eliminate pathogens.
- Improper disposal of biohazardous waste, which can lead to legal repercussions.
Awareness of these pitfalls can help ensure a safer cleanup process.
